Summary

Melisa Vong, a 9-figure Amazon seller, shares her strategies for success in competitive niches like beauty and supplements without heavy reliance on PPC. She emphasizes the importance of a diverse product catalog, rapid product launches, and leveraging trends and competitor marketing spend to gain market share. This episode provides actionable advice on organic growth and strategic positioning for Amazon sellers.

What does this episode say about amazon & marketplaces?
Diversify your product catalog to avoid reliance on a single 'cash cow' and mitigate risk in competitive markets.
What does this episode say about product & merchandising?
Implement a rapid product launch methodology with A/B split testing to quickly identify and scale successful products.
What does this episode say about organic & seo?
Leverage trending topics and competitor marketing efforts by strategically positioning your products for relevant long-tail keywords and as affordable alternatives.
What does this episode say about founder & leadership?
Negotiate favorable payment terms with suppliers (e.g., Net 90) to improve cash flow and maintain competitiveness.
What does this episode say about amazon & marketplaces?
Focus on solving specific customer problems with niche formulations rather than competing in saturated single-ingredient markets (e.g., target hair growth vs. general collagen).
